Details
-
Task
-
Status: Resolved
-
Major
-
Resolution: Won't Fix
-
4.5
-
None
Description
The current implementation does not reflect the way GSS-API-based authentication should be done. It has several design flaws.
This is an umbrella task for:
1. Deprecate all old classes
2. Investigate how it has to be plugged into HttpClient
3. Reimplement from scratch
4. Thoroughly test all new stuff
5. Rewrite documentation
Design notes are canonically available under: https://wiki.apache.org/HttpComponents/IssueTracking/HTTPCLIENT-1625
Attachments
Issue Links
- is depended upon by
-
WAGON-522 Kerberos support doesn't work
- Open
-
HTTPCLIENT-1938 OS resources leak in HttpAuthenticator/WindowsNegotiateScheme
- Resolved
- is related to
-
CALCITE-6364 HttpClient SPENGO support is deprecated
- Open
-
HTTPCLIENT-1972 Kerberos/SPNego Negotiate not working correctly?
- Resolved
- is required by
-
CONNECTORS-1103 Add Kerberos support for all connectors that currently use NTLM
- Open
- relates to
-
WAGON-453 java.net.useSystemProxies don't work with wagon-http-lightweight
- Closed
- supercedes
-
HTTPCLIENT-1569 GGSSchemeBase incorrectly spelled
- Resolved
-
HTTPCLIENT-1570 GGSSchemeBase blindly assumes that SPNEGO is always used
- Resolved